Description
- Corning DeckWorks low binding tips are available in 10 μL, 200 μL, and 300 μL sizes.
- Proprietary low binding technology reduces surface tension on the interior wall of the tip.
- Leaching and/or subsequent sample degradation associated with silicone-based tips are eliminated.
- DeckWorks low binding tips are ideal for quantitative assays in which sample binding can significantly alter results.
- Specific applications include accurate and precise pipetting of expensive reagents, DNA, proteins and/or peptides.
